God’s Attributes


When we talk about God’s attributes, we mean this: the qualities God has revealed about who He is.
They are not random facts about God.
They are not separate pieces that make up God.
They are not personality traits that change over time.
God’s attributes are the true and perfect ways He has made Himself known.

So when we say God is holy, loving, just, wise, eternal, faithful, merciful, sovereign, and good, we are not describing different parts of God as though He were divided. We are describing the one true God in the fullness of His perfect character.

And every attribute relates to the others.
God’s love is holy love — never selfish or impure.
God’s justice is good justice — never cruel or corrupt.
God’s mercy is wise mercy — never careless or unjust.
God’s power is sovereign power — never out of control.
God’s patience is holy patience — never indifference toward sin.
God’s faithfulness rests on His immutability, because He never changes.
And God’s glory is the radiant display of all that He is.

That means we should never isolate one attribute from the rest. If we speak of God’s love without His holiness, we distort Him. If we speak of His justice without His mercy, we misunderstand Him. If we speak of His power without His goodness, we misrepresent Him.

God is not one attribute at a time. He is always fully Himself: holy, loving, just, wise, good, sovereign, merciful, faithful, and glorious.

So studying God’s attributes is not just learning theology. It is learning to know God as He truly is.

God’s Attributes - Glory


God’s glory means this: the radiant display of who God is in all His perfection.
His glory is not one attribute beside the others.
It is the shining beauty, weight, worth, and majesty of all that God is.

God’s glory is His holiness displayed.
His goodness displayed.
His wisdom displayed.
His power displayed.
His love, justice, mercy, grace, patience, faithfulness, sovereignty, and nearness displayed.

That means God’s glory is the visible and knowable radiance of His invisible greatness. When God reveals His character, His works, His name, His salvation, and His presence, He is displaying His glory.

And God’s glory connects to every attribute because every attribute reveals something true and beautiful about Him.
Because God is self-existent, His glory depends on nothing outside Himself.
Because God is infinite, His glory has no limit.
Because God is eternal, His glory never fades.
Because God is holy, His glory is pure.
Because God is good, His glory is beautiful.
Because God is sovereign, all creation exists under His purpose.
And because God is love, mercy, and grace, His glory is seen most clearly in the face of Jesus Christ.

Everything exists to reflect, reveal, and respond to the glory of God. Creation declares it. Scripture reveals it. The gospel displays it. Worship celebrates it. And eternity will be filled with it.

God’s Attributes - Immanence


God’s immanence means this: the God who is above creation is also present within creation and near to His people.
He is not distant.
He is not detached.
He is not watching from far away as though creation runs on its own.
The transcendent God is also intimately involved with what He has made.

And that is important because God’s immanence must be held together with His transcendence. God is not part of creation, but He is present with creation. He is not contained by the universe, but He is active within it. He is above all things, and yet near to His people.

God’s immanence connects to His other attributes.
Because God is omnipresent, He is never absent.
Because God is omniscient, He knows us completely.
Because God is good, His nearness is kind.
Because God is love, His presence is personal.
Because God is merciful and gracious, He draws near to sinners through Christ.
Because God is sovereign, His involvement is purposeful.
And because God is holy, His nearness transforms us rather than leaving us unchanged.

God is near in creation, near in providence, near in prayer, near in suffering, and near through His Spirit. But we see His immanence most clearly in Jesus Christ, where the eternal Son entered creation to dwell among us.

So God’s immanence means the God who is high and lifted up is also close, caring, present, and involved.
